Output 9583fc7798592cc4062dd5dddb75b1753e87fb9a9e997eb8602ceab9fa4c2923:1

value
3112141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9614e07e813d97e59f2d0fb216aa8eb5f80d9854 OP_EQUAL
address
3FNaHsaa2hzjUqHE52HTiXvreCcRY5aLXa
transaction
9583fc7798592cc4062dd5dddb75b1753e87fb9a9e997eb8602ceab9fa4c2923
spent
true